The reef titan, Agustín Canapino is the new champion of the TC Pick Up. A category that was created in 2018 and became the first driver in the history of national motorsports to achieve a Triple Crown in the same season. With 17 national titles, he dethroned Juan María Traverso as the top winner in local motorsport.
“A dream dedicated to my old man“He celebrated excitedly and euphorically, pointing to the sky and remembering his father Alberto, who died in 2021. And he added: “Three national championships in one year.” I would never have imagined that“.

Although, unlike last week, he also arrived as the leader of the Gold Cup, The distance to his followers was minimal: six units on Mariano Werner, his escort. The Coronation Prize awarded 50% more points this time, meaning the race began with 70.5 points on the line.
Although he didn’t show the expected pace all weekend, Canapino did favored by the incident between Mariano Werner and Juan Pablo Gianini in the first round. The man from Reef started from seventh position while his main Gold Cup rivals occupied the front row. However, the man from Entre Ríos and the man from Salta brushed against each other at the entrance to the corner and both were out of contention.
The JPG Racing driver was able to continue the race and finish in tenth place, while the Coiro Competción driver retired after going through the pits. The accident paved the way for 35-year-old champion who brought Chevrolet its first title in this category.

After the controversial contact between his two main rivals, he finally climbed to fifth place finished the test in fourth placebehind the winner Fritzler and Andrés Jako and Hernán Palazzo, who completed the podium. The move was interpreted perfectly to win the title for the third time this year after the Turismo Carretera 2000 and Turismo Carretera titles.
“It has a lot of flavor… It was a big challenge as it was my first year in this category and with a model and brand that is difficult to work with in the pickup truck. But we did it and won as champions,” commented the man from Reef.
After the new celebration, the pilot will have to rest for a few months until he will compete again in the 2026 season in three categories and with a special presentation poster: that of greatest champion in the history of national motorsport.
